Output eb280ed30c2425382d749708c8b5ece0372a494d9d90f21a236d11734b0789d3:7

value
17657679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f09186eb458647508c357fb47cde8c205b9be7c OP_EQUAL
address
MLwTkpke3zvkCZ8j6fCKSTsQ3cUCgFb9V9
transaction
eb280ed30c2425382d749708c8b5ece0372a494d9d90f21a236d11734b0789d3
spent
true